Wagner Sentencing Upended by Appeals | Cincinnati News

A major appeals court ruling sends shockwaves through the Wagner family murder case, forcing Jake and Angela Wagner to face new sentencing hearings after their original deals were thrown out. Both pleaded guilty to the 2016 killings of eight family members — Angela’s deal was upheld but she still gets a new hearing, while Jake’s life sentence with parole eligibility after 32 years was a surprise reversal from prosecutors’ original offer. The judge questioned why Jake, who also cooperated, didn’t get the same deal as his mother — especially since she could have stopped the murders. Meanwhile, Billy Wagner, their father, is still awaiting trial, with the death penalty option reinstated by the appeals court — now headed to the Ohio Supreme Court. And to complicate things further, Billy’s trial is being moved out of Pike County due to media frenzy and jury bias concerns — the new location remains undisclosed.
